Lines Matching refs:scroll_dir
98 if(indev->pointer.scroll_dir == LV_DIR_HOR) { in lv_indev_scroll_handler()
109 lv_dir_t scroll_dir = lv_obj_get_scroll_dir(scroll_obj); in lv_indev_scroll_handler() local
110 if((scroll_dir & LV_DIR_LEFT) == 0 && diff_x > 0) diff_x = 0; in lv_indev_scroll_handler()
111 if((scroll_dir & LV_DIR_RIGHT) == 0 && diff_x < 0) diff_x = 0; in lv_indev_scroll_handler()
112 if((scroll_dir & LV_DIR_TOP) == 0 && diff_y > 0) diff_y = 0; in lv_indev_scroll_handler()
113 if((scroll_dir & LV_DIR_BOTTOM) == 0 && diff_y < 0) diff_y = 0; in lv_indev_scroll_handler()
128 if(indev->pointer.scroll_dir == LV_DIR_NONE) return; in lv_indev_scroll_throw_handler()
140 if(indev->pointer.scroll_dir == LV_DIR_VER) { in lv_indev_scroll_throw_handler()
166 else if(indev->pointer.scroll_dir == LV_DIR_HOR) { in lv_indev_scroll_throw_handler()
231 indev->pointer.scroll_dir = LV_DIR_NONE; in lv_indev_scroll_throw_handler()
343 lv_dir_t scroll_dir = lv_obj_get_scroll_dir(obj_act); in lv_indev_find_scroll_obj() local
344 if((scroll_dir & LV_DIR_LEFT) == 0) left_en = false; in lv_indev_find_scroll_obj()
345 if((scroll_dir & LV_DIR_RIGHT) == 0) right_en = false; in lv_indev_find_scroll_obj()
346 if((scroll_dir & LV_DIR_TOP) == 0) up_en = false; in lv_indev_find_scroll_obj()
347 if((scroll_dir & LV_DIR_BOTTOM) == 0) down_en = false; in lv_indev_find_scroll_obj()
415 indev->pointer.scroll_dir = hor_en ? LV_DIR_HOR : LV_DIR_VER; in lv_indev_find_scroll_obj()
429 indev->pointer.scroll_dir = dir_candidate; in lv_indev_find_scroll_obj()